数据库语言的四大分类

数据库语言的四大支柱数据库语言工具是数据管理的核心。
它分为四大类:数据查询语言(DQL)、数据操作语言(DML)、数据定义语言(DDL)和数据控制语言(DCL),每一类都有不同的职责。
下面是他们的详细解读:DQL,即数据查询语言,主要作用是帮助用户高效地从数据库中检索信息,通过SELECT等关键字结合FROM、WHERE实现结构化数据获取。
DML 是一种数据操作语言,负责对数据库数据执行操作,例如 INSERT、UPDATE 和 DELETE。
这些操作直接影响数据的实时性。
DDL,数据定义语言,其核心是定义和管理数据库结构,包括创建、修改和删除数据库对象,以及通过CREATE、ALTER、DROP等关键字进行数据库动态调整。
DCL是一种数据控制语言,主要用于管理数据库访问权限。
它通过GRANT、REVOKE等关键字保证数据安全,规定用户对数据库对象的访问权限。
这四种语言的智能使用,可以让数据库管理员和用户全面控制数据库,实现数据获取、操作、结构定义和权限管理,保证数据的高效、安全和一致性,是数据库管理中不可或缺的一部分。

数据库语言有哪些

数据库语言主要包括以下五类: 数据定义语言DDL:它就像数据库“架构师”,用于定义或修改数​​据库的结构。
例如,CREATE 用于创建新的数据库或表,DROP 用于删除现有数据库或表,ALTER 用于更改表的结构。
DML数据操作语言:就像数据库“运输者”一样,用于添加、删除和修改数据。
例如,INSERT用于添加新数据,UPDATE用于更新现有数据,DELETE用于删除数据。
数据查询语言DQL:这是专门用于查询数据的数据库“查询专家”。
最常用的语句是SELECT语句,它可以帮助您在数据库中查找所需的信息。
数据控制语言DCL:这是数据库看门人,用于设置或更改数据库用户的权限。
例如GRANT用于对用户进行授权,REVOKE用于撤销用户权限。
TCL事务控制语句:这是数据库的“事务控制主控”,用于保证数据的一致性。
例如,COMMIT用于提交事务并使所有更改生效; ROLLBACK 用于回滚事务并撤消所有更改。
这些语言就像数据库“工具包”,每种语言都有独特的用途,共同作用才能使数据库高效运行。

数据库语言有哪些

数据库语言主要包括SQL语言,分为以下五类: 1 、数据定义语言(DDL,DataDefinition Language) DDL主要用于定义和管理数据库中的数据对象,如表、索引、视图等。
常见的DDL语句有: CREATE:用于创建数据库中的各种对象,如表、索引、视图等。
DROP:用于删除数据库中的对象。
ALTER:用于修改数据库对象的结构,例如修改表结构。
2 、数据操作语言(DML,DataManipulationLanguage) DML用于对数据库中的数据进行增、删、改、查,但这里的“查”通常是指通过DQL来实现。
DML主要包括: INSERT:用于向数据库表中插入新的数据行。
UPDATE:用于更新数据库表中现有的数据行。
DELETE:用于删除数据库表中的数据行。
3 .数据查询语言(DQL,DataQueryLanguage) DQL主要用于从数据库中检索数据。
最常用的DQL语句有: SELECT:用于查询数据库中的数据,可与各种条件、排序和聚合功能一起使用。
4 .数据控制语言(DCL,DataControlLanguage) DCL用于定义数据库访问权限和安全级别。
常见的DCL语句有: GRANT:用于授予用户特定的数据库访问权限。
REVOKE:用于撤销先前授予用户的数据库访问权限。
5 、事务控制语言(TCL,TransactionControlLanguage) TCL用于管理数据库事务,保证数据的完整性和一致性。
TCL语句包括: COMMIT:用于提交事务,使事务中的所有更改永久化。
ROLLBACK:用于回滚事务并撤消事务中的所有更改。
这些语言共同构成了SQL的核心,使用户能够有效地管理和操作数据库。